TICKET: Expired credential — Fabrikit test-data factory

Flagging for the release manager: the Fabrikit library's seed pipeline failed during release-candidate validation because its credential for the Dovetail fixtures service expired Sunday. All factory-generated datasets since then are empty, so the RC smoke suite is unreliable and should be re-run once fixed. A replacement credential has been provisioned and scoped to read-write on the fixtures namespace only. The new key follows below.

gateway credential: vxb3-o9a

## Tuning GC pauses

The Pairloom matcher is latency-sensitive, and long GC pauses show up directly as missed match windows. We've burned a few weekends learning which knobs actually matter, so please don't cargo-cult settings from other services — the allocation pattern here is bursty and mostly short-lived objects. Start from the defaults, watch pause histograms for a day, then adjust one thing at a time. Our current production baseline is below.

tuning table, kawep-tawif:
CAPS = {
    "olidor": 80,
    "belion": 7,
    "quenys": 225,
    "druox": 839,
    "fraath": 482,
}

Break-glass access — Farecraft rules engine. Normally, shipping-fee rule changes go through the Quillgate review pipeline. In a genuine outage (fees miscomputed in production, pipeline down), a contractor may use the break-glass path: open the emergency console, declare an incident, and apply a hotfix rule directly. All break-glass edits are logged and auto-expire after 24 hours. The console will not open without the standing recovery passphrase; the current one, rotated monthly by the platform lead, is:

recovery phrase for tafop-tagef: casdor-ulair-norys-druion-sorius-jorael-ralwyn

Alert: SheetForge export workers on the Dunmore cluster exceeded 90% heap utilization during bulk spreadsheet generation. This typically indicates oversized workbooks bypassing the row-streaming path. Maintainers should verify the chunked-writer setting and review recent template changes before restarting workers. If the cause is unclear, escalate to the export platform owners at the address below.

alerts address for kafof-bagag: kasael@olvarqdyn.corp